The Argentine Football Association (AFA) has officially responded to the severe sanctions imposed by FIFA due to events that transpired at the conclusion of the 2026 World Cup final held in the United States, Canada, and Mexico. These sanctions come on the heels of a tense match against Spain, which not only concluded the tournament but also ended with significant controversy on the pitch and in the stands. FIFA has taken decisive action, resulting in a ten-match suspension for Argentine midfielder Leandro Paredes, accompanied by a hefty fine of $90,000 (approximately €77,078). This punishment reflects FIFA's commitment to maintaining discipline and decorum in international football, especially during high-stakes matches like World Cup finals. The incident that triggered these sanctions has reportedly involved unsportsmanlike behavior and possible altercations that marred the celebratory atmosphere following the match. In their response, the AFA expressed disappointment with the level of the sanctions. They highlighted the importance of maintaining a competitive spirit while also stressing that the actions taken by FIFA may not adequately reflect the entirety of the events that unfolded. The AFA is considering appealing the sanctions, arguing that the incident was not representative of the values of Argentine football or its supporters.
